CALIFORNIA AVOCADO SUSHI WAFFLES If you love crispy rice sushi, then you’ll love this fun twist on a waffle. Cooked rice is fried in a waffle machine then topped with cucumbers, fresh and ripe @California Avocados, and spicy tuna. They’re finished with gochujang mayo sauce and chili crisp for the most flavorful bite ever. In a bowl, combine the cooked short grain rice, rice vinegar, sugar and salt. Mix well and let the rice cool to room temperature. 2. In another bowl, combine the diced sushi-grade tuna, mayo, soy sauce, sriracha, sesame oil, lime juice, chopped green onion and salt until evenly mixed. Cover and refrigerate until ready to use. 3. In a separate bowl, whisk together the mayo, rice vinegar, sriracha, sugar and salt until smooth to make the spicy mayo. 4. Preheat a small waffle maker and spray with avocado oil. Add enough seasoned rice to fill the waffle maker evenly, then spray the rice with more avocado oil. Cook for a few minutes until the rice is golden brown and lightly crispy. Carefully remove and repeat with the remaining rice. 5. Top each sushi waffle with sliced California avocado, Persian cucumber, and 1-2 Tbsp of the spicy tuna mixture. Garnish with sesame seeds, then drizzle with spicy mayo and eel sauce. Serve immediately. #CaliforniaAvocados #sushiwaffles
